The Role
As part of the Programme Management Consultancy (PMC/PMO) team for a major port development project in Kuwait, the Contracts Engineer will be responsible for managing and overseeing all contractual, commercial, and procurement aspects, ensuring compliance with project requirements, timelines, and budgetary constraints.
Key Responsibilities
  • Review and manage contracts, subcontract agreements, and variations to ensure alignment with project scope and requirements.
  • Provide contractual and commercial advice to the project management team, including risk assessment and mitigation strategies.
  • Prepare, review, and issue claims, change orders, and payment certificates in line with contract terms.
  • Monitor contractor performance and compliance with contractual obligations.
  • Liaise with stakeholders, including clients, contractors, and consultants, to resolve contractual and commercial issues.
  • Support procurement activities, including tender evaluation, bid analysis, and contract negotiation.
  • Maintain comprehensive records of contractual correspondence, documents, and approvals for audit and reporting purposes.
Key Qualifications and Experience
  • Bachelor’s degree in Civil Engineering, Construction Management, or a related discipline.
  • 15+ years of experience in contracts, commercial, or project management roles, preferably within port, marine, or large infrastructure projects.
  • Strong background working with PMC/PMO teams or client-representative roles.
  • Proven track record in managing complex contracts, claims, and procurement processes.
Key Knowledge and Skills
  • In-depth knowledge of FIDIC, NEC, or other standard construction contracts.
  • Strong understanding of contract administration, risk management, and project financial control.
  • Excellent negotiation, communication, and stakeholder management skills.
  • Proficiency in contract management software and Microsoft Office applications.
